Revolver, 100 Bullets Found In Brighton Playground
The old school-looking revolver was recovered following an anonymous tip to police.

BOSTON, MA — A gun based off a 1851 revolver was found Tuesday in a Brighton playground. Police said a .44 caliber F.LLI Pietta revolver and 100 rounds of .45 caliber ammunition inside a plastic bag was recovered near the baseball field at McKinney Playground.
Police said an anonymous tip alerted them to the firearm.
Online forums say the gun is modeled after an 1851 Confederate Navy firearm.
